FANS moaned “WTF is wrong with Chelsea?” after Conor Gallagher scored one of the fastest goals in Champions League history.
The former Blues star lined up for Atletico Madrid in their crunch last-16 tie against city rivals Real.
Diego Simeone’s men lost the first leg 2-1 and came into Wednesday’s game needing a quick goal.
But nobody was expecting Gallagher to get off the mark in lightning fashion as he returned to Atleti’s starting XI.
The England star needed just 27 SECONDS to fire home past Thibaut Courtois at the Wanda Metropolitano.
Gallagher’s first goal in nine games sent Atletico supporters wild and gave his side an immediate platform to launch a potential comeback.
Indeed, Chelsea fans also sang the ace’s praises as they lamented last summer’s shock exit.
Gallagher was flogged by Todd Boehly and Co for just £33million to satisfy PSR demands following a £1.2billlion spending spree.
The 25-year-old had previously spent nearly two decades at Stamford Bridge after joining the club as a six-year-old.
And replacement Joao Felix — signed from Atletico — has already been loaned out to AC Milan after failing to fill Gallagher’s boots.

Unfortunately for Gallagher though, his goal after 27 seconds was still not enough to be crowned the fastest-ever Champions League strike.
Indeed, it doesn’t even make the top five, with Roy Makaay’s 2007 strike for Bayern Munich against Real Madrid coming in just 10.12 seconds.
Jonas’ 2011 goal for Valencia against Bayer Leverkusen occurred in 10.96 seconds.
While Gilberto Silva’s 2002 effort for Arsenal against PSV Eindhoven came in 20.07 seconds.
But Gallagher’s hit does make him the quickest-ever Englishman to net a goal in Europe’s top competition.
